The dub/trip-hop production team Otaku came together in SAN FRANCISCO BAY AREA in 1998, originally to soundtrack a skill exhibition comprising alien artifacts. Brothers Colonel 32 and NaN got already been documenting for quite some time, however, using the reams of examples collected on the hard drives in addition to their growing blending skills. Affected by earthy beat-oriented moments from hip-hop, dub, the Orb, and Brooklyn’s illbient picture, the pair documented Bitwise Providers and released it for the Malvado label in middle-2000. In addition they composed the name monitor for an internet-only sci-fi series called Pix and Rez.
